Rain Gutter Clearing in Frederick, MD
Rain gutter clearing services involve removing leaves, debris, and obstructions from the gutters and downspouts of residential properties. This process helps ensure that rainwater flows properly away from the foundation, preventing water damage, basement flooding, and roof issues. Projects typically include cleaning gutters on single-family homes, multi-story residences, and other structures where debris buildup can impede drainage. Homeowners often request this service in preparation for seasonal storms or after heavy leaf fall to maintain the integrity of their property’s drainage system.
Before requesting gutter clearing, property owners should consider the height and accessibility of their gutters, as well as any specific concerns about blockages or damage. It’s useful to know the size and length of the gutter system, as well as whether any repairs or inspections are needed alongside cleaning. Properly maintained gutters help protect the home’s exterior, foundation, and landscaping, making regular clearing an important part of property upkeep.

Common Rain Gutter Clearing Jobs
Gutter cleaning - removal of leaves, debris, and blockages to ensure proper water flow.
Downspout clearing - clearing obstructions to prevent water backup and foundation issues.
Debris removal - disposing of accumulated gutter debris to maintain system efficiency.
Clog prevention - installing guards or screens to reduce future blockages.
Gutter inspection - checking for damage or leaks that could cause water damage.
Seasonal gutter care - preparing gutters for heavy rain, snow, or seasonal changes.
Rain Gutter Clearing Questions
Why should gutter clearing be scheduled regularly? Regular gutter clearing helps prevent water damage, foundation issues, and roof leaks by ensuring proper drainage during heavy rain.
What types of debris are removed during gutter cleaning? Leaves, twigs, dirt, nests, and other blockages are typically removed to keep gutters functioning properly.
Is gutter clearing necessary after storms or heavy winds? Yes, storm and wind events can cause debris buildup or blockages that require removal to maintain proper flow.
How can clogged gutters affect a property? Clogged gutters can lead to water overflow, damage to siding and landscaping, and potential mold growth inside the home.
